Cyprus vehicle registrations rise 9.1 per cent in 2024 — EV share doubles

Vehicle registrations in Cyprus rose by 9.1 per cent in 2024, reaching 49,616 compared to 45,494 in 2023, according to the state’s statistical service. Electric vehicles accounted for 4.0 per cent of registrations, up from 2.7 per cent in 2023, while hybrid vehicles grew to 37.1 per cent from 29.6 per cent. Short-term rental boom hits Cyprus 

Cyprus surpassed other European countries like Croatia, Bulgaria, and Slovenia in short-term rental growth during 2024, according to Eurostat. The EU’s statistical office reported this week that short-term bookings in Cyprus jumped to 759,315 in September 2024, up from 642,601 the previous year.
